Tickets
Choose Paid to charge for tickets and set a price.
The price you set is what attendees pay — no tax is added at checkout. If your event's ticket sales are taxable, treat this price as tax-inclusive; you're responsible for remitting any taxes owed. The ticket price acts as a deposit: each attendee is refunded the moment they're checked in at the door. No-shows keep paying. Refunds come out of your payouts and reach cards in 5–10 business days. This can't be undone. Once an event is a deposit event, it stays one — attendees buy on that promise. To change your mind you'd have to cancel the event, refund everyone, and create a new one. 🔒 Locked in as a deposit event — every attendee is refunded at check-in. To run this event without deposits, cancel and refund the attendees, then create a new event.
